The cardiovascular system is the first functional organ system to develop inthe vertebrate embryo. Embryonic growth and differentiation essentially dependon transport of nutrients and waste through the early vasculature and certainevents in morphogenesis are thought to be influenced by the hemodynamic forcesof the beating heart. The vasculature not only serves as a nutrient and wastepipeline but is also a major communication system between distant organs andtissues. The vascular endothelial cell mediates vascular growth permeabilityintegrity and interactions with blood cells. In most tissues the endotheliumitself is highly specialized to meet the particular needs of the tissue interms of quality and quantity of incoming and outgoing molecules andmessages.The areas covered by Morphogenesis of the Endothelium include theformation of blood vessels in embryonic tissues by vasculogenesis andangiogenesis and the differentiation of endothelium in organs. The contributorsare leaders in the field of cardiovascular development biology and pathologyand have written up to date chapters on the mechanisms of blood vesselformation and function in embryos and the adult. «
